Noble compression test: How to perform and interpret results

Most lateral knee pain in runners gets blamed on the IT band. The challenge is proving it. The noble compression test, also known as Noble’s test, gives clinicians a quick, hands-on way to provoke the characteristic pain pattern of iliotibial band syndrome (ITBS), often called runner’s knee, during a physical exam.
